Fish Tacos

Fish Tacos

5-6 fillets Tilapia or Mahi Mahi thawed
pepper to taste
1/2 - 1 cup plain Greek yogurt
1/2 tsp chili powder
1/2 tsp cumin
1 lime squeezed
1 mango peeled and cubed
1/2 onion chopped
1 avocado peeled and diced
1 tsp garlic minced
1 cup fresh cilantro (I do not like cilantro, so I omit)
1 jalapeno seeded and finely minced
Whole Wheat Tortillas, (we like Santa Fe from Sams) high fiber, low fat and soft
shredded lettuce
chopped tomatoes

Pepper fish to taste, wrap each fillet in aluminum foil, grill fish or just cook fillets without foil in sprayed skillet until done, when done they will easily flake.  Store bought Tilapia fillets tend to be very thin, so cook on low and watch them, they will cook fast.

Combine Greek yogurt, cumin, chili powder and half of the lime juice

In a separate bowl toss mango, avocado, onion, jalapeno and cilantro and remaining lime juice 

On a whole wheat wrap place 1 fillet, (if flaking that is fine), add mango salsa, lettuce, tomato and top with Greek Yogurt mix
